GHK-Cu is a tripeptide that forms a complex with copper (hence the "Cu"). It is a small molecule, of glycyl-histidyl-lysine sequence, widely studied in dermatological and extracellular-matrix research. Its characteristic blue color comes precisely from the copper bound to the peptide.
